Easton is a city located in Massachusetts. Easton has a 2024 population of 25,410. Easton is currently growing at a rate of 0.34% annually and its population has increased by 1.36%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 25,068 in 2020.

The average household income in Easton is $157,075 with a poverty rate of 6.06%. The median age in Easton is 43.1 years: 41.6 years for males, and 44.4 years for females.

Poverty in Easton

The race most likely to be in poverty in Easton is Other, with 42.96%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in Easton is White, with 3.28%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 1.23%. Among those working part-time, it was 6.3%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 10.21%.

Place of Birth

91.46% of Easton residents were born in the United States, with 71.74% having been born in Massachusetts. 3.12%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Asia.
